The rights of creditors shall be favored by the courts; and every remedy and facility shall be afforded them to detect, defeat, and annul any effort to defraud them of their just rights.
O.C.G.A. § 18-2-20
Rights of creditors to be favored by courts
Known as the Uniform Voidable Transactions Act
The act spans §§ 18-2-1 to 18-2-85 (44 sections).
